Do your homework before going here Learn from my mistakes in dealing with this dealership. The internet price is not what you will see when you show up. Even though the add ons are alre Learn from my mistakes in dealing with this dealership. The internet price is not what you will see when you show up. Even though the add ons are already on the vehicle shown, they don't show that on the Internet price. We were sold a maintenance warranty for 799.00 that had a 450.00 value. I had to call MOPAR to get the actual value of the warranty, and I cancelled it as soon as I found out what it really covered. What I was told the warranty covered and the actual coverage were two different things. Don't wait for the warranty paperwork to come in the mail. Call the warranty company directly to get the details. There were several other things that earned this dealership 1 star.
